You can't grow tomatoes (or much else) in the summer in Florida, but I am curious about some of the hot weather tomato varieties.

Of the many UF releases & Florida varieties designed to handle Florida heat & humidity i.e. FloraDade, Homestead, Solar Set, Heatwave II, Tropic VFN, etc. can any of them actually set flowers & fruit in June - August? And do any of them have good flavor when home grown & vine ripened?

I assume the answer is no, but would be interested to hear from other Florida zone 9/10 folk that may have actually tried the impossible with these varieties and what their real life experience was.

Also of the hot weather varieties which ones do you guys like he most?
